Earlywine Named an OKC Memorial Kids Marathon Registered School
 
This spring, Earlywine Elementary students and families have a unique opportunity to participate in an annual Oklahoma event that is known around the world. PE Teacher Matt Davis registered Earlywine for the Oklahoma City Memorial Kids Marathon, and his school is one of 55 named as participants for the Kids Marathon set for 9 a.m., April 25, downtown at the OKC Memorial. 
 
On March 6, OKC Memorial Marathon Education and Kids Marathon Manager Aaliyah Torres visited Earlywine for a pep rally to boost spirits and encourage students and families to train for the Kids Marathon. She shared the story of the Run to Remember with students and staff and a few students won a t-shirt. Torres then showed the students some stretches they can do before running and training for the Kids Marathon. 
 
Oklahoma Children's OU Health Vice President of Operations, Damian Pardue, was also on site as his organization nominated Earlywine student Ross Helms for one of two Youth Race Ambassador roles. Earlywine Principal Cindy Sandoval thanked them for visiting her school and encouraging the students. 
 
"I registered our school in January to give our Earlywine community an event to participate in together," said Davis. 
 
According to the OKC Memorial Kids Marathon School Group Program page, registering for this category provides students the opportunity to learn an important part of Oklahoma history and each runner receives one free admission to the Oklahoma City National Memorial and Museum.
 
The site says schools can win cash prizes for their PE departments, with a $500 prize for the school with the highest percentage of participants and another $500 for the school with the highest number of participants.  
 
Schools can also use educational resources to teach "Why We Run" and share a training program with fun activities that focus on physical activity and healthy living. 
 
Davis said students and family members will log 25 miles from now until race day. On race day, the students will complete their Kids Marathon by running or walking the last 1.2 miles in person.
 
Families will register their students as runners for $25. Adults can register and run with their child for $35. All runners must register by March 31. 

All Earlywine runners will receive numbered bibs, shirts, pins, and rack cards to be distributed by their school captain before race day. Only runners with official Kids Marathon bibs will be allowed in the start line area on race day.
 
Davis said, "My hope is that Earlywine Elementary and our community are well represented at the 2026 Kids Marathon and for our students to understand the importance of the Run to Remember."
 
Anyone can register to run the full, half, or quarter OKC Memorial Marathon scheduled for Sunday, April 26, or the 5K run/walk on April 25 at www.okcmarathon.com/races.
